On July 18, 2023, the China Academy of Information and Communications Technology (CAICT) hosted the 2023 XOps Industry Innovation Development Forum in Beijing, focusing on "Quality‑Efficiency Integration, Steady Progress, Co‑creating the New Future of XOps" to improve enterprise R&D‑operations capabilities and share XOps system‑building experiences.
During the forum, CAICT announced the latest batch of DevOps/AIOps standard assessment results. The Bank of Communications (BoC) participated with two projects – the "Special List System (Domestic)" and the "Marketing Strategy Center" – and passed the CAICT "R&D‑Operations Integration (DevOps) Capability Maturity Model" continuous delivery level‑3 assessment, demonstrating a leading domestic DevOps capability.
BoC has now passed eight DevOps continuous delivery assessments and one DevSecOps assessment.

Song Zhanjun (Deputy General Manager, BoC Software Development Center): BoC is a century‑old state‑owned commercial bank headquartered in Shanghai, committed to technology as the primary productive force and driving digital transformation. Since 2002, BoC has undergone major IT initiatives, achieving progress in fintech reform, data governance, architecture transformation, risk control, and stable operations.
Two projects were evaluated:
Special List System: Handles customer onboarding, remittance, and special‑list identification, enabling transaction control for compliance and regulatory risk management.
Marketing Strategy Center: Manages strategy configuration, contact control, queries, outputs, and monitoring across all marketing channels (mobile banking, phone banking, self‑service, SMS, etc.).
Passing the level‑3 continuous delivery assessment affirmed BoC's DevOps promotion and implementation, confirming industry‑leading capabilities.
The assessment highlighted improvements such as automatic build success rates above 90%, over ten daily builds, 100% interface test coverage, integration issue resolution within 30‑180 minutes, and average pipeline duration under 10 minutes.
Benefits include streamlined tool platforms, integrated development‑test‑operations flow, reduced technical debt, faster issue resolution, higher product quality, and enhanced team collaboration and transparency.
Future plans involve localizing the DevOps standards, expanding the enterprise‑level DevOps tool platform, and supporting the group’s 14th‑15th‑Year Financial Technology roadmap to achieve end‑to‑end visualized, cloud‑native, and automated continuous delivery capabilities.
